What to do when an ebay seller decides to cancel a transaction after the item was won, bought and paid for?
Resolution center didn't help much on this matter...... What then?

Hi straitcut-
There's not a single right answer for this. Has the seller reached out to you with an explanation? Did they issue you a refund? Looking at it from the PayPal side, if I'm reading your info correctly, you've currently paid for and have not received an item. That is grounds for filing a dispute through your Resolution Center.
However, if the seller has refunded you your money, there's nothing really actionable on the PayPal side. You have back what you put into the transaction in that case.
That does not mean you have to be satisfied with the outcome, which becomes an eBay issue. You should be within your rights to leave feedback for the transaction if you were the winning bidder / buyer. And depending on how the seller handled this with you, that could mean a corresponding positive or negative rating. Additionally, you may also want to let eBay know about the situation in the event that this is a pattern with the seller. eBay has to offer a way to cancel a transaction in the event that an item breaks, a mistake was made or something about the listing makes the info no longer accurate...however, per eBay's Help Section on Ending a Listing: "Sellers are not permitted to cancel bids and end listings early in order to avoid selling an item that did not meet the desired sale price. This is considered to be reserve fee circumvention. Although there are legitimate reasons for ending a listing early, abuse of this option will be investigated" If the seller is canceling listings simply because they're not happy with the final price, you can let eBay know about it.
